    Alan Garner: The Weirdstone of Brisingamen/The Moon Of Gomrath/Elidor/The Owl Service/Red Shift
    Catherine Webb: Mirror Dreams/Mirror Wakes/Waywalkers/Timekeepers/The Extraordinary and Unusual Adventures of Horatio Lyle/The Obsidian Dagger: Being the Further Extraordinary Adventures of Horatio Lyle/The Doomsday Machine: Another Astounding Adventure of Horatio Lyle/The Dream Thief: An Extraordinary Horatio Lyle Mystery
    All written for young adults, all still highly readable and enjoyable for adults.
    Then there’s all of the Arthur Ransome books, starting with Swallows and Amazons which no child’s library should be without.
    Or adults, for that matter; I’ve got most of Ransome’s books as hardcovers, and as ebooks.

    Tyred Jr’s the elder’s 10 now, been a big Potter fan since he’s been let loose on them – he gets one a year so he doesn’t just rip through the lot – but since he was 8 he’s really enjoyed the Lemony Snicket books (Series of Unfortunate Events), Sherlock Holmes (and a few other things by Arthur Conan Doyle, timeless stuff), the Philip Pullman Dark Materials trilogy, Wildwood, the Wolves of Willoughby Chase and a few things like that.

    The Lemony Snicket stuff’s great – atmospheric, darkly funny and nicely restrained, really well written.
